Top Definition
noun. The intoxicating concoction involving liberal amounts of vodka, orange juice, Sprite, and a freshly squeezed lime mixed into a camel pack and consumed on the ski slopes. Snow Panther is also great to consume by all passengers (non-drivers) in the carpool returning from the day's skiing so they arrive to the after-party in an already happy state.
Joe and Bob spent the entire chairlift ride up trying to unfreeze the Snow Panther in their camel pack lines.
by SBC Colorado March 10, 2013
Erin Huff
Erin Huff is a snow panther.
by LCK September 20, 2008

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.